If the PS4 doesn't get a $100 price drop this year, I'd be surprised. Probably won't happen soon, but it'll be a massive injection for their holiday lineup.

I agree and said this in the other thread, I think a $50 price drop doesn't do much, Microsoft will just match and everything will be the same except Microsoft is now in the $299 sweet spot where people no longer perceive dropping $300 even though it's a penny under it puts it into the $200 bracket.

Now if Sony drops to $299 Microsoft likely can't match that drop and go to $250 as that would probably be too much loss so they will have to match and also be $299. Well Microsoft has painted themselves in the corner as being cheaper and perceived as the lesser console, now they are sitting at the same price the PS4 now appears to be the better value. Seems like the smart move to me assuming the console BOM has dropped to around that price.

Plus Sony has always dropped $100 off on their first cut so there's that.
